A garbage disposal lasts between eight and 15 years when properly maintained. Factors like frequency of use, regular cleaning, and following manufacturer guidelines can influence its lifespan. Higher-end models with stainless steel components typically last longer than budget units with galvanized components. Routine maintenance helps prevent early failures and keeps your disposal running smoothly. Avoiding problematic materials like fibrous vegetables, coffee grounds, and grease can significantly extend your disposal's operational life and efficiency.

Your garbage disposal may clog when food particles, especially fibrous or starchy materials, build up around the grinding components and block the normal flow. Dense foods like potato peels, rice, or pasta can cause blockages, especially if not flushed through with enough cold water. Regular cleaning and proper use can help prevent clogs and keep your disposal running smoothly.

Garbage disposals impact the environment by reducing the amount of waste sent to landfills and by using electricity when operating. By grinding up organic waste, they decrease the volume of waste that would otherwise produce methane emissions in landfills. While they consume some energy, using efficient models and following recommended practices can manage this usage. With responsible use, garbage disposals can be an eco-friendly option.
